<p style=”text-align: justify;”>The process of activating a Globe Telecom SIM card is a crucial step for new users who wish to connect to the Globe network and access its range of services. Whether the SIM card is prepaid or postpaid, the basic steps for activation involve ensuring that the SIM is properly inserted into the phone, followed by completing any necessary registration or activation procedures. This process is essential to enable users to use their phones for calls, messaging, and mobile data, as well as to take advantage of the full range of services offered by Globe Telecom. For new users, the Globe registration sim typically requires an initial setup, which includes identity verification, providing personal details, and sometimes submitting documents to comply with legal and regulatory requirements.</p>
<p style=”text-align: justify;”>After inserting the Globe registration sim into the device, the next step is usually a prompt or automatic message from Globe Telecom. This notification guides the user through the necessary activation steps, which might include confirming the registration by entering specific details or submitting required documentation. This can be done via an online portal, through the Globe app, or at a Globe store, where customer support can assist with the process. The registration is essential for both security and service reasons, as it helps Globe verify the user’s identity and avoid fraudulent activity on the network.</p>
<p style=”text-align: justify;”>One of the key aspects of activating a Globe Telecom SIM card is completing the registration process. This may involve providing government-issued IDs or other personal information for verification. This registration is part of Globe’s commitment to secure mobile communications and is in line with regulations that require telecom companies to identify users of mobile services. Once the Globe registration sim is successfully registered, users can start enjoying the mobile services Globe has to offer, including making calls, sending messages, and accessing mobile data.</p>
<p style=”text-align: justify;”>After the registration is complete, Globe users will typically receive a confirmation message, indicating that their SIM card is active and ready for use. At this point, the user can top up their balance (for prepaid users) or begin using their postpaid plan. For prepaid subscribers, the activation process may also involve adding load to the SIM card to activate specific services like data packages or call credits. Globe provides various options for reloading the Globe registration sim, including retail stores, online platforms, and mobile apps, offering convenience for users to stay connected without disruption.</p>
<p style=”text-align: justify;”>For users who opt for postpaid plans, the SIM card is typically activated once the registration process is confirmed, and the details of the plan are set up. This may involve reviewing the monthly bill, checking usage limits, or selecting additional services like international roaming or data bundles. Postpaid customers may also receive a confirmation via SMS or email to confirm that their plan has been activated, allowing them to start enjoying the benefits of their chosen service.</p>
